Well, that’s what &lt;/span&gt;&lt;span style="color: windowtext; font-family: Arial; font-size: 11pt;"&gt;37&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span style="color: #722cfd; font-family: Arial; font-size: 11pt;"&gt; &lt;/span&gt;&lt;span style="font-family: Arial; font-size: 11pt;"&gt;local artists did in late 2011 in preparation for this year’s Beverly  Arts Center’s (BAC) 4th Annual Evolving Artist Competition and Exhibition. Competition is hosted by the BAC Young Adult Board (YAB), and features evolving, or emerging, artists between the ages of 21-35. YAB's mission is to expand the BAC audience base by targeting young adults in this age range, as well as to gain fresh, dynamic and innovative suggestions from this targeted group. &lt;/span&gt;&lt;/div&gt;&lt;div class="FreeForm"&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;/div&gt;&lt;div class="FreeForm"&gt;&lt;span style="font-family: Arial; font-size: 11pt;"&gt;What truly sets the Evolving Artist Competition apart from all others is that one participating artist walks away in the end with their very own solo show! Last year, Beverly artist &lt;a href="http://www.artic.edu/%7Edrabe/lightbox/paintings.html"&gt;Dylan Rabe&lt;/a&gt; won the solo show for his body of oil paintings. Rabe’s solo show, &lt;/span&gt;&lt;span style="font-family: &amp;quot;Arial Italic&amp;quot;; font-size: 11pt;"&gt;Bad Actors&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span style="font-family: Arial; font-size: 11pt;"&gt;, was showcased in July 2011 in the BAC’s theater gallery and was a great success, bringing in &lt;/span&gt;&lt;span style="color: windowtext; font-family: Arial; font-size: 11pt;"&gt;at least 60&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span style="color: #722cfd; font-family: Arial; font-size: 11pt;"&gt; &lt;/span&gt;&lt;span style="font-family: Arial; font-size: 11pt;"&gt;art viewers to the reception. This year’s talented winner is Anthony Adcock of Hickory Hills (pictured above). He also&lt;/span&gt;&lt;span style="color: #722cfd; font-family: Arial; font-size: 11pt;"&gt; &lt;/span&gt;&lt;span style="font-family: Arial; font-size: 11pt;"&gt;won 1st Place for his piece &lt;/span&gt;&lt;i&gt;&lt;span style="color: windowtext; font-family: Arial; font-size: 11pt;"&gt;Klein &amp;amp; Column Prints&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/i&gt;&lt;span style="font-family: Arial; font-size: 11pt;"&gt; (oil mounted on linen). Although I qualify for AARP membership, I’m too young to recall the days when radio plays were the most popular form of family entertainment. Although the casts of these plays seemed large, in reality, a few versatile actors each played several roles, changing their voices and character over and over – sometimes in the fraction of a second between one line of dialogue and the next! &lt;/div&gt;&lt;div class="MsoNormal" style="text-indent: 0.5in;"&gt;“It’s A Wonderful Life: A Radio Play” is a play about doing a live radio show based on the Frank Capra holiday movie classic “It’s A Wonderful Life.” There are five actors playing all the characters from nice guy George Bailey to mean old Mr. Potter to sweet Mary Bailey to Clarence the Angel to little ZuZu – and everyone in between. PLUS, the actors play the piano, provide all the sound effects (including a wind machine!) and perform all the “commercials.” &lt;/div&gt;&lt;div class="MsoNormal" style="text-indent: 0.5in;"&gt;Although they’re still early in the rehearsal process (the play opens Dec. 2 and runs for two weekends), it’s obvious that this will be a great holiday show.&lt;span&gt;&amp;nbsp; &lt;/span&gt;The actors are all professionals and the show is directed by the BAC’s coordinator of theater and dance Shellee Frazee. &lt;/div&gt;&lt;table cellpadding="0" cellspacing="0" class="tr-caption-container" style="float: left; margin-right: 1em; text-align: left;"&gt;&lt;tbody&gt;&lt;tr&gt;&lt;td style="text-align: center;"&gt;&lt;a href="http://3.bp.blogspot.com/-E6vNOKGQrH4/Tr1RygHDEJI/AAAAAAAAACU/u49HO1VDKX4/s1600/Buckinghams+last+year+at+BAC.JPG" imageanchor="1" style="clear: left; margin-bottom: 1em; margin-left: auto; margin-right: auto;"&gt;&lt;img border="0" height="133" src="http://3.bp.blogspot.com/-E6vNOKGQrH4/Tr1RygHDEJI/AAAAAAAAACU/u49HO1VDKX4/s200/Buckinghams+last+year+at+BAC.JPG" width="200" /&gt;&lt;/a&gt;&lt;/td&gt;&lt;/tr&gt;&lt;tr&gt;&lt;td class="tr-caption" style="text-align: center;"&gt;&lt;i&gt;The Buckinghams&lt;/i&gt;&lt;/td&gt;&lt;/tr&gt;&lt;/tbody&gt;&lt;/table&gt;&lt;div class="MsoNormal" style="text-indent: 0.5in;"&gt;There is so much happening at the BAC! Situated in Beverly/Morgan Park, one of  the city's most beautiful, historic and artistic neighborhoods, the  Center was founded more than 40 years ago -- the grandchildren of people  who took art classes in the early years at the old art center are  taking classes today in the brand new, state of the art building! Unlike  many arts organizations, the Beverly Arts Center embraces all the arts  -- visual, dance, theater, improv comedy, music, film, literature for toddlers through seniors.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;The BAC is a  terrific concert venue with a 400 seat theater, great acoustics, free  parking and affordable tickets.
